Step 4: Investigate Cron Drift on Tickmarsh

Okay, so by now you've confirmed the migration finished but jobs are firing late. Nine times out of ten it's clock drift on the older Tickmarsh workers — they sync against the legacy time source, not the new one. SSH into any worker that's lagging and compare its scheduler offset to what the coordinator reports. If they disagree by more than a couple of seconds, you've found it. Before restarting anything, snapshot the current settings below.

deployment values, kawip-kafog:
belath:
  pin: 3709
  tenant: ulaox
  seal: seal_25075386
  metrics_host: metrics.belath.halixhq.test
  standby_team: gormir
  escalation: wenys-fenwyn
  nonce: 26e5f7

# Break-Glass: Mossgrain Transcode Farm

Hey, new folks — if the farm wedges and queues back up past 2h, you're allowed to break glass. This drains all worker nodes, kills stuck ffmpeg-style jobs, and restarts the scheduler. Use it sparingly; it nukes in-flight renders. The break-glass console sits behind an encrypted vault that opens with the recovery passphrase below.

strongbox words: druath-quenael

## v3.4.0 — Cachewright

Renamed `TTL_OVERRIDE` to `CACHE_STALE_GUARD_TTL`. Context: the Fernbay postmortem found the old name caused the stale-cache incident — an engineer assumed it extended freshness when it actually capped invalidation frequency. New name reflects actual behavior. Old key is rejected at boot, hard fail, on purpose. On-call: if a node crash-loops after upgrade, check the env file first. Set the new key to 300, then add the cache-bus auth secret on the next line.

vault entry, fadup-tagag: RELAY_SECRET8=2fd92179

Key Ceremony Checklist — Item 7 (Lattice Timetabler). Verify the signing key for the timetable solver's constraint bundle was regenerated after the Marrow Hill audit. The solver refuses unsigned bundles at startup, so a bad key blocks every school rollout. Reviewer should confirm the keygen script pins curve parameters and writes the escrow shard. Unsealing the escrow shard requires the passphrase recorded below.

vault phrase of tagag-fawef = lammir-ulaiel-oliax-belox-eliox-ulaok-gilael-norys-holox-fenir